Job Description

Frederica Academy seeks an Upper School Science and Math Instructor to begin in August 2024. Interested applicants should be able to teach AP Chemistry and Chemistry courses. The ability to teach upper level math courses as needed is desired. The ability to teach additional academic electives and/or coach is also desired.


Primary Duties and Responsibilities:
The Upper School Science Instructor is required to perform a range of duties including, but not limited to:
● Develop the curriculum materials, syllabus, outlines and assessments
● Conduct after-school tutorial as scheduled
● Participate in all advisory, faculty, department meetings as called
● Be involved in the life of the school, beyond the classroom (coaching and/or advisor to an organization of student leadership)
● Fulfill additional duties as assigned by the Upper School Director or Head of School

Requirements:
● Bachelor’s degree in Chemistry or related field
● Master’s degree is preferred
● A strong desire to work in a collaborative community
● Demonstrates flexibility and responsiveness to a variety of learning styles and a range of abilities
● Ethical behavior, professionalism and a respect for diversity
● It is preferable that applicant has multiple years of Upper School experience in an independent school atmosphere
